A mixture of sunshine and heavy rain showesr faced some 50 crews on last Sunday’s Tour of Epynt Rally organised by the Port Talbot Motor Club.
With five timed stages covering nearly 60 miles a challenging day lay ahead of the drivers and co-drivers alike on the slippery tarmac roads over the military ranges above Llandovery.
As the fifth stage of the day came to a close it would be the crew of car 10 Neil Roskell and local co-driver Marc Crisp from Pen-y-Groes that would take victory in a Ford Fiesta R5 finishing 35 seconds ahead of Huw James, Tregaron / Dafydd Evans, Lampeter MC in a Ford Escort Mk2. Roger Moran / Den Golding took third overall on the same time in a Skoda Fabia R5.
A few more locals on the results included Rob Tout from Ammanford in seventh overall in a Mitsubishi Lancer Evo X, and Llanddarog driver Terry Brown 13th overall - not bad considering he qualified for his bus pass many years ago and is still beating the youngsters on the stages with Angharad Williams co-driving in the Escort Mk2.
Dai Roberts co-driving for Sara Williams in a Renault Clio took 14th overall. Dewi Price / Kevin Jones took 31st overall in a Ford Escort. Paul Jenkins / Bryan Thomas finished 33rd again in a Ford Escort.
